How To Replace Linear Control Panel

A linear control panel is a crucial component in various devices, particularly in garage door openers. This panel is responsible for receiving signals from remote controls, setting up user preferences, and controlling the door’s movement. Essentially, it’s the brain behind your garage door system, making everything operate smoothly. Think of it like the conductor in an orchestra, coordinating each part to create a harmonious performance. If it malfunctions, your entire setup could become unresponsive.

These panels often come equipped with buttons, displays, and indicator lights that communicate essential information. For example, you might see lights that signal when the door is open, closed, or in a state of operation. This visualization helps you stay informed about the status of your garage door, which is especially useful for ensuring security and convenience.

Common Issues with Linear Control Panels

Like any electronic device, linear control panels can face issues that affect their performance. You might notice that your garage door doesn’t respond when you press the remote, indicating a potential problem with the panel. Sometimes, buttons become unresponsive or fail to register your commands. This can lead to frustrating experiences, especially when you’re in a hurry.

Another issue could be the panel’s lights blinking in unexpected patterns, offering clues about what might be wrong. For instance, a rapidly flashing light could indicate a power issue or an error code. Recognizing these signs early can save you time and hassle, and it may point you directly toward the solution: replacing the control panel.

Tools and Materials Needed

Essential Tools for the Replacement

Before embarking on the replacement journey, gather the necessary tools. You’ll need a few basic hand tools, including a screwdriver set, pliers, and possibly a wire stripper. These items are vital for safely removing the old panel and installing the new one. A multimeter might also come in handy to test electrical connections and ensure everything functions correctly.

Having a solid work area is just as important as the tools. Ensure you have adequate lighting; this helps you see what you’re doing clearly. A clean, flat surface to work on minimizes the chance of losing small components, making the process smoother. Think of this setup like prepping your kitchen before cooking; the easier you make it, the more successful the meal!

Materials Needed for Installation

Next, you’ll need the replacement linear control panel itself. Make sure it’s compatible with your garage door opener model. The packaging should indicate this, or you can look it up online. You wouldn’t want to buy something that doesn’t fit—imagine trying to wear shoes two sizes too small! Besides the control panel, you might need additional connectors or screws, depending on your specific installation.

Before starting, check if your new control panel comes with a user manual. This document is like a treasure map, guiding you through the installation process step-by-step. It’s always smart to read through it, even if you feel confident. Each model can feature unique steps that you might miss without that extra guidance.

Preparing for Installation

Powering Down the System

Safety first! Before you begin the replacement, disconnect the power supply to your garage door opener. This step is crucial and helps prevent any electrical shocks while you work. You can simply unplug the unit or switch off the circuit breaker that powers the opener. Ensuring the system is entirely off is like putting on a seatbelt before driving—essential for your safety.

Once you’ve powered down the system, look for a battery backup, if your model has one. Make sure to disconnect that as well. It’s easy to forget, but you wouldn’t want to get shocked when you’re trying to help your garage door work better!

Removing the Old Control Panel

Next, it’s time to take out the old control panel. Using your screwdriver, carefully unscrew the panel from its position. Make sure to keep the screws together, so you don’t lose them. It’s helpful to put them in a small, labeled container to avoid confusion later on. This is like keeping your ingredients organized when cooking; you’ll find it easier when you go back to assemble your meal!

Gently pull the panel away from the wall; it might be attached by wires. Take your time here. You want to avoid pulling too hard and damaging any wiring. Look for plug connections or clips and disconnect those carefully. It can feel similar to untangling a pair of headphones; patience is key.

Installing the New Control Panel

Connecting New Wiring

Now comes the fun part—installing the new linear control panel! Begin by connecting any wiring that you removed. Look for color-coded markers on the wires and connectors to ensure you’re plugging them into the right spots. This step is crucial; it’s like following a map to make sure you arrive at the right destination without detours.

Be gentle when handling the wires. Strip the ends if necessary, using your wire stripper, to expose fresh wiring for a secure connection. If you’re unsure how to do this, refer back to the manual. It’s better to take a moment and double-check rather than rush and risk making a mistake.

Securing the New Panel

Once your connections are secure, position the new control panel into place. Use your screws to affix it to the wall or wherever the previous panel was located. Ensure it is level; a crooked panel can interfere with functionality. A small level tool can help you check this if you have one.

After the panel is securely attached, take a moment to admire your work. You’re almost done! Once you’ve confirmed it’s steady, it’s time to reconnect the power supply. Feel that excitement building? You’re about to see your hard work pay off!

Testing the New Control Panel

Powering Up and Initial Checks

Congratulations! You’ve installed your control panel, and it’s time for some testing. First, restore power to your garage door opener. If everything was connected correctly, you should see the panel lights flash on. This moment can feel rewarding—it’s proof that all your hard work is about to pay off. Your garage door opener is waking up!

Take a moment to observe any lights on the panel. Refer to the manual for what each color or blinking pattern means. If all looks well, you’re ready to test the door. Ensure the area around the door is clear and safe, just like when you check your mirrors before backing up your car.

Testing Functionality

Finally, grab your remote and press the button to open or close the garage door. Watch it carefully as it moves. Does it respond smoothly and without hesitation? If your garage door opens and closes as intended, you’ve successfully replaced your linear control panel! It’s a satisfying moment, like reaching the finish line after a long race.

If the door doesn’t respond, double-check your connections. It might feel frustrated at first, but troubleshooting can often lead to quick solutions. Remember, it’s all part of the process, and each problem teaches you something new.

Troubleshooting Common Problems

Non-Responsive Panel

If your new panel is completely non-responsive, start by checking the power supply again. It’s an irritating scenario, but sometimes it’s just a loose connection plugging back in. Ensure everything is tight and secure. You may want to revisit your steps in case something was overlooked. Patience is your best friend in these situations!

Also, check your circuit breaker. Has it tripped? If so, resetting it might do the trick. Just like resetting your phone when it’s acting up, sometimes a quick reboot can solve problems. Take a step back, breathe, and don’t stress too much. Solutions are often simpler than they seem.

Inconsistent Performance

If the panel’s performance seems inconsistent, such as the garage door hesitating in movement or stopping unexpectedly, inspect for any physical obstructions around the door. Ensure the tracks are clear. It’s much like ensuring that a path is clear before you try to walk down it; you’ll move more smoothly without blockages!

Additionally, poor connections can also lead to erratic behavior. Double-check those wires again, especially if nearby animals or pests could have played a role in causing temporary issues. Regular maintenance can help catch these items before they become bigger problems.

Maintaining Your New Control Panel

After successfully replacing your linear control panel, taking care of it will help maximize its lifespan. Regularly check on the integrity of the wiring and ensure that connections remain secure over time. Just like any other part of your home, maintenance is essential to keep everything functioning as it should.

Additionally, consider setting a schedule for routine inspections. Maybe you can check it during seasonal changes or while performing other household checks. This small act can prevent bigger issues down the road, keeping your mind at ease knowing that everything is working safely.
